How much do remote project officer j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ote project officer in the United States is $85,977.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$57,500.00 and $110,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a remote project officer?

A Remote Project Officer is a professional who manages, coordinates, and oversees projects for an organization while working from a location outside the traditional office setting. Their responsibilities typically include planning project activities, tracking progress, communicating with team members, and ensuring project objectives are met on time and within budget. Working remotely, they rely heavily on digital communication and project management tools to collaborate with colleagues and stakeholders. This role is common in organizations that support flexible or distributed work environments.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ote project officer?

To thrive as a Remote Project Officer, you need strong project management abilities, organizational skills, and a relevant degree or equivalent experience in fields such as business or project administration. Familiarity with project management software (like Asana, Trello, or MS Project), cloud collaboration tools (such as Slack or Microsoft Teams), and sometimes certifications like PMP or PRINCE2 is typically required. Excellent communication, self-motivation, and problem-solving skills are crucial for managing remote teams and stakeholders effectively. These skills ensure projects are delivered on time and within scope, while maintaining clear coordination and productivity in a remote work environment.

How does a remote project officer effectively manage communication and collaboration with distributed teams?

As a Remote Project Officer, effective communication is achieved through regular virtual meetings, clear documentation, and the use of collaborative tools like Slack, Trello, or Asana. Building strong relationships with team members across different locations requires proactive outreach and frequent check-ins to ensure everyone is aligned and project goals are met. Challenges can include coordinating across time zones and maintaining team engagement, but these can be addressed by setting clear expectations and fostering an inclusive remote culture. Strong organizational skills and adaptability are key to keeping projects on track while working remotely.
